7.2.1: Building Services Collaborates Across State and Local Governments

Collaborate with state and local governments.

Other Information:

GSA’s Public Building Services collaborates with state and local governments to execute its work. For example, GSA was tasked with building a U.S. Courthouse in Greenville, S.C., and collaborated with the city of Greenville to identify potential building issues. GSA also conducted a meeting and involved the public in the decision-making process. GSA similarly collaborated with the city of Miramar, town of Davie, and Broward County when commissioned to build a federal building in south Florida. When developing a soil risk assessment around a U.S. Courthouse in Mobile, Ala., GSA collaborated with the state to gain approval of its risk assessment. That approval also allowed GSA to further address groundwater contamination using risk assessment.
